Actions to Refinish a Composite Door
Refinishing a composite door can be a workable DIY project when approached properly. Below are the necessary steps for executing this job:
1. Collect the Necessary Supplies
Before starting the refinishing process, it's important to gather all the required tools and materials. Here's a list to help you get started:
| Supplies | Purpose |
|---|---|
| Sandpaper (different grits) | To smooth the surface area and remove old finish. |
| Tidy fabrics | For cleaning and application. |
| Primer | Prepares the surface for paint or stain. |
| Paint or stain | To attain the desired color and finish. |
| Paintbrushes or rollers | For applying primer and finish. |
| Sealant | Provides an extra layer of protection. |
| Drop fabric | To protect the workspace from spills. |
2. Prepare the Work Area
- Select a well-ventilated location, preferably outdoors or in a garage.
- Lay down a ground cloth to protect the floor and surrounding surface areas from any spills or drips.
3. Tidy the Door
- Utilize a gentle cleanser and a tidy fabric to eliminate any dirt, gunk, or old wax from the door surface.
- Enable it to dry completely before proceeding.
4. Sand the Surface
- Start with coarse-grit sandpaper, slowly moving to finer grits to create a smooth surface area.
- Pay special attention to any areas with peeling or broke paint.
5. Apply Primer
- Apply a coat of primer, making sure even coverage.
- Enable the guide to dry according to the maker's instructions.
6. Paint or Stain the Door
- Pick a paint or stain that suits your style.
- Apply a minimum of two coats, enabling adequate drying time between applications.
7. Seal the Finish
- When the final coat has actually dried, apply a clear sealant to safeguard the surface from the aspects and use.
8. Reattach Hardware and Install the Door
- After whatever is completely dry, reattach any hardware, such as deals with and hinges.
- Reinstall the door and enjoy your freshly refinished entrance!
Maintenance Tips for Composite Doors
To ensure that your composite door preserves its enticing look and functionality over time, think about the following maintenance pointers:
- Regular Cleaning: Clean the door with a mild detergent and water every couple of months to avoid accumulation.
- Inspect for Damage: Regularly look for any indications of wear, such as cracks or fading, and address these problems immediately.
- Touch-Up Paint: Keep some of the leftover paint or stain for quick touch-ups on little scuffs or scratches.
- Sealant Reapplication: Depending on exposure to sunlight and weather condition, reapply sealant every few years.
Often Asked Questions (FAQ)
1. How often should a composite door be refinished?
It typically depends upon exposure to components, however house owners should think about refinishing their replace composite door doors every 5 to 10 years.
2. Can I change the color of my composite door?
Yes, refinishing enables homeowners to change the color by utilizing a different paint or stain throughout the procedure.
3. Is refinishing a composite door a DIY project?
Yes, with the right tools and materials, refinishing can be a DIY task, however property owners ought to feel comfy with basic home improvement tasks.
4. Do I require to sand my composite door before refinishing?
Sanding is often needed to smooth out the surface and assist the new finish adhere correctly.
5. What kind of paint or stain is advised for composite doors?
Search for high-quality exterior-grade paint or stain particularly developed for composite materials to guarantee resilience.
